Tuning Data Warehouses for Performance and Efficiency

Data warehousing is critical to enterprises of all sizes. To guarantee optimal performance and efficiency, data warehouses must be architected with careful consideration. Firstly, it's essential to choose the right hardware for your needs. This includes selecting high-performance servers, ample storage capacity, and a reliable network infrastructure.

Next, data loading procedures should be optimized to minimize the time it takes to fill the warehouse with fresh data. Consider using techniques like parallel loading, incremental updates, and data compression. Furthermore, implementing a well-defined data model can significantly enhance query performance. This involves carefully defining relationships data engineering between tables and choosing appropriate information types for each column.

Finally, regular evaluation of the warehouse's throughput is crucial to pinpoint any potential bottlenecks and implement necessary modifications.

Addressing Data Quality Issues with Automated Validation Techniques

Ensuring high-quality data is crucial for any organization that relies on data-driven decision making. Nevertheless, data quality issues are ubiquitous. These issues can arise from various sources, such as human error, system glitches, or inadequate data collection processes. To effectively combat these problems, organizations are increasingly turning automated validation techniques.

  • Automated validation tools can analyze data in real time, pinpointing potential errors and inconsistencies.
  • These tools can be customized to enforce specific data formats, ranges, or rules.
  • Additionally, automated validation can help improve data integrity by preventing the entry of incorrect data into systems.

As a result, organizations can derive value from improved data accuracy, reduced operational costs, and enhanced decision making.
